Stamps on Malay folk stories to be launched

Malay folklore will be depicted on a new stamp collection to be launched by Malaysian postal services Monday.

According to the postal service or Pos Malaysia, the "Malay Folk Stories" collection features six legends - Hang Tuah, Mahsuri, Tun Teja, Merong Mahawangsa, Tun Kudu and Tun Fatimah, The Malaysian Star reported.

"We hope that these stamp images and their stories encourage the public to learn more about our own history," Pos Malaysia said in a press statement Friday.
